The Central Electricity Authority (CEA) on May 12, 2026, issued notification on Need for a National Framework for Rationalizing Fixed Charges and Tariff Redesign.
The Ministry of Power has sought inputs on a representation from the All India DISCOMs Association (AIDA), which highlights the need for a national framework to rationalise fixed charges and redesign retail electricity tariffs. The objective is to ensure better recovery of fixed costs by power distribution companies (DISCOMs).
The issue was discussed in stakeholder meetings held on January 19, 2026, and March 23, 2026, under the Central Electricity Authority (CEA), involving AIDA, Prayas, and various distribution licensees. Based on these deliberations, a report has been prepared recommending a graded increase in the proportion of fixed charges across different consumer categories, to be determined by respective electricity regulators.
It has been suggested that the recommendations of the report be taken up with the Forum of Regulators for further consideration and implementation.
